The 2020 College Football Playoff National Championship takes place on Monday, Jan. 13 at the Mercedes-Benz Superdome. Kickoff is at 8 p.m. ET, when the No. 1 LSU Tigers face off against the No. 3 Clemson Tigers. The two teams are led by quarterbacks who could wind up being No. 1 overall picks in the NFL Draft, with Joe Burrow the odds-on favorite in 2020 and Trevor Lawrence viewed as the potential No. 1 pick in 2021. LSU's offense leads the nation in scoring (48.9), while Clemson's ranks fourth (45.3).

The model knows Burrow has gone from unlikely hero to surprise Heisman winner to authoring one of the top seasons in the history of college football. He set season-highs for yards (493), touchdowns (seven) and efficiency rating (239.77) in the Peach Bowl against Oklahoma. He broke numerous College Football Playoff records despite playing slightly more than three quarters since the outcome was a foregone conclusion.
That performance has him in line to potentially break Alabama quarterback Tua Tagovailoa's FBS record for single-season efficiency. Burrow sits at 204.60, while Tagovailoa's 2018 record is 199.44. He also could break Texas alum Colt McCoy's single-season accuracy record, having completed 77.6 percent of his throws thus far. McCoy completed 76.7 percent for the Longhorns in 2008. He also has a chance to challenge former Hawaii quarterback Colt Brennan's single-season touchdown mark of 58; Burrow has 55 entering the title game.

That's because Brent Venables and Clemson's defense will be looking to throw a few wrinkles at LSU. Even though Clemson gave up 516 yards of total offense to Ohio State in the Fiesta Bowl, it was able to limit the Buckeyes to 23 points by racking up four sacks and forcing Justin Fields into two interceptions. Clemson limited Ohio State to 7-of-18 on third downs in its 29-23 win.
Meanwhile, Clemson's offense added a new wrinkle in the win over Ohio State, with Lawrence rushing for 106 yards and a touchdown. John Rhys Plumlee of Ole Miss gashed LSU's defense for 212 yards and four touchdowns on the ground during the regular season, while Jalen Hurts ran for two scores.
